Physical TherapistCalifornia Hospital Medical CenterLos Angeles, CaliforniaRequisition ID 2021-207374 Employment Type Per Diem Department Physical Therapy Hours/Pay Period 8 Shift Day Standard Hours 8-430 Remote NoOverviewFounded in 1887, Dignity Health - California Hospital Medical Center is a 318-bed, acute care, nonprofit hospital located in downtown Los Angeles. The hospital offers a full complement of services including a Level II trauma center, the Los Angeles Center for Women’s Health, obstetrics and pediatric services, and comprehensive cardiac and surgical services. The hospital shares a legacy of humankindness with Dignity Health, one of the nation’s five largest health care systems.
